Healing From Yeast Infection, Why Am I Getting Bad Itching, Swelling And Pain In Vagina?

I am healing from a yeast infection. It started with bad itching and swelling and pain. Took 3 day monistat and that helped. But I still have very intense itching just at the top outside of my vagina. I've tried tons of things to make it stop and nothing is helping to stop the itch longer than 5 min.

As you are having vaginal fungal infection the medicine what you took will stop growth of fungus that cause the infection.
The drug monistat reduces vaginal burning, itching, and discharge that may occur with your condition.
For Severe yeast infections you can apply try topical anti fungal ointment, tablet or suppository an be placed in vagina.
If you are sexually active treatment of your sexual partner or use of condoms when having sex.
For this you need expert's guidance also.
